Executive Summary: The Anatomy of an Abuse of Power

In an era defined by ubiquitous digital oversight, closed-circuit television networks, and artificial intelligence-driven data harvesting, the public is frequently told that mass surveillance is a necessary shield against crime. Yet, a recent scandal in Sumter County, Florida, has laid bare a terrifying vulnerability in this architecture: what happens when the very people tasked with protecting the public weaponize state-of-the-art surveillance tools for personal vendettas?

Brandy Almany, a veteran detective with five years of service at the Sumter County Sheriff’s Office, found herself at the center of a systemic crisis after she allegedly used confidential police databases and high-tech Automated License Plate Reader (ALPR) networks to track down and monitor the ex-wife of her current husband. Driven by personal jealousy rather than professional necessity, Almany bypassed security protocols by falsifying case numbers and inventing bogus investigative justifications.

The fallout was swift and severe. Almany was suspended, terminated, and subsequently arrested, facing multiple criminal charges. However, the most striking aspect of the case was not merely the rogue detective’s actions, but the response of Sumter County Sheriff Pat Breeden. Rather than simply revoking Almany’s credentials, the Sheriff took the unprecedented step of shutting down the county’s entire automated license plate reader network.

This article explores the chilling reality of modern municipal surveillance, examining the timeline of the investigation, the mechanics of the technology exploited, the official institutional responses, and the profound implications this case holds for civil liberties and digital privacy across the United States.


Main Facts: The Sumter County Scandal

The core of the controversy rests on the intersection of personal obsession and unchecked administrative access to sensitive government and corporate data repositories.

  • The Perpetrator: Brandy Almany, a 5-year veteran detective employed by the Sumter County Sheriff’s Office in Florida.
  • The Target: The ex-wife of Almany’s current husband.
  • The Motive: Personal jealousy and domestic friction, entirely unrelated to any active law enforcement operation or criminal investigation.
  • The Tools Exploited:
    1. The Florida Driver and Vehicle Information Database (DAVID).
    2. The Comprehensive Case Information System (CCIS).
    3. The private ALPR camera network operated by Flock Safety.
  • The Method: Almany systematically bypassed safeguards by inputting unrelated file numbers and fabricating investigative justifications to trick the audit trails into believing her queries were legitimate.
  • The Legal Consequences: Almany was stripped of her badge, fired from the department, and placed under arrest. She faces official misconduct charges alongside three distinct computer-related crimes, with judicial proceedings ongoing.
  • The Institutional Reaction: Sumter County Sheriff Pat Breeden ordered the complete shutdown of the county’s Flock Safety automated license plate reader network, triggering a comprehensive, forensic audit of all system accesses and user histories.

Chronology of Events: From Routine Audit to Statewide Controversy

To understand how a domestic dispute escalated into a major institutional crisis, one must trace the timeline of detection, internal investigation, and administrative retaliation.

Phase 1: The Breach of Trust (Unspecified Duration)

Over what investigators believe was an extended period, Detective Brandy Almany utilized her authorized credentials to access restricted state and local databases. Because she possessed legitimate clearance as a detective, her login credentials were valid. However, her queries were fraudulent. By attaching real file numbers from unrelated, closed, or active cases to her searches, Almany masked her illicit inquiries into the daily movements, addresses, and vehicle patterns of her husband’s ex-wife.

Phase 2: Routine Audit Discovers Anomalies

The breach was not caught in real-time by automated alarms, highlighting a critical flaw in current municipal cybersecurity models. Instead, the irregularities were flagged during a routine internal audit conducted by the Sumter County Sheriff’s Office. Investigators analyzing database query logs noticed recurring anomalies: searches executed by Almany that correlated with no active case files, suspects, or ongoing department initiatives.

Phase 3: Internal Investigation and Arrest

Once the anomalies were escalated to command staff, the internal affairs division launched a focused inquiry. Investigators quickly established that the targets of Almany’s digital surveillance had no criminal history, open warrants, or investigative connection to her caseload. The common denominator in the searches was a direct personal link to Almany’s domestic life.

Following the conclusion of the preliminary internal investigation, the department acted decisively. Almany was immediately suspended from duty. Within days, her employment was terminated, and she was taken into custody to face formal criminal charges, including official misconduct and multiple counts of unauthorized computer access.

Phase 4: The Nuclear Option – System Shutdown

Faced with a breach of public trust that compromised the integrity of the department’s surveillance apparatus, Sheriff Pat Breeden took to social media and official channels to announce a dramatic remedy. Rather than implementing a localized password reset or issuing a reprimand, Breeden ordered the entire Flock Safety camera network within Sumter County to be powered down. The network remains offline pending a granular, forensic audit of every user, access point, and search history logged by the department.


Supporting Data: The Mechanics of Modern Surveillance and Flock Safety

To fully grasp the magnitude of what Almany accessed, it is vital to understand the technological ecosystem powering modern American policing. The controversy is not merely about an officer misusing a standard police database; it is about the weaponization of automated, real-time mass tracking systems.

What is Flock Safety?

Flock Safety is a private technology company that provides automated license plate reader (ALPR) systems to thousands of cities and law enforcement agencies across the United States. Unlike traditional traffic cameras designed to catch speeders or red-light runners, Flock cameras are deployed on streets, suburban neighborhoods, and highway interchanges to capture high-definition photographs of every passing vehicle.

The cameras record:

  • The exact timestamp of the vehicle’s passage.
  • The precise geographic location (GPS coordinates) of the camera.
  • Vehicle characteristics, including make, model, color, body type, and unique features like bumper stickers, roof racks, or minor damage.
  • The vehicle’s license plate number.

The Digital Panopticon

When aggregated into cloud-based databases, this data ceases to be a collection of isolated snapshots. It transforms into a continuous, searchable timeline of human movement. Law enforcement agencies use these platforms to run "hot list" queries (e.g., alerting police if a stolen vehicle or a vehicle tied to an amber alert passes a camera).

However, because these systems compile the travel histories of ordinary, law-compliant citizens going about their daily lives—commuting to work, visiting doctors, dropping children off at school, or meeting friends—they represent a massive repository of sensitive personal data.

When a bad actor with law enforcement credentials gains unfettered access to this network without strict, real-time oversight, the technology designed to catch criminals effectively functions as a state-sanctioned stalkerware tool. Almany’s ability to track her husband’s ex-wife demonstrates that a motivated insider can easily reconstruct a citizen’s daily routine using public infrastructure.


Official Responses and Institutional Accountability

The reaction of Sheriff Pat Breeden stands in stark contrast to the standard operating procedures of many American law enforcement agencies, which typically seek to contain scandals quietly, shield officers from public scrutiny, and minimize institutional liability.

Sheriff Pat Breeden’s Hardline Stance

In a public video statement released via social media channels, Sheriff Breeden made no excuses for the actions of his former detective. He emphasized that the badge does not place anyone above the law, nor does it grant license to abuse the foundational rights of private citizens.

By pulling the plug on the entire Flock Safety camera network, Breeden sent a shockwave through the regional law enforcement community. The decision prioritized absolute accountability and public transparency over continuous tactical surveillance. In his statement, the Sheriff underscored that the network would not be restored until every single user account had undergone rigorous forensic vetting, ensuring that no other personnel were engaging in similar abuses of power.

The Problem of Reactive Auditing

Despite Sheriff Breeden’s decisive intervention, cybersecurity experts and civil liberties advocates point out a glaring systemic failure: Almany was caught only because of a routine audit after the fact.

This exposes a fundamental vulnerability in law enforcement IT architecture. In most police departments, access control models rely on "trust and verify" rather than "zero trust." Officers are granted broad, sweeping permissions to access sensitive databases because they may need them on short notice during active investigations. Audits are typically conducted retroactively—weeks, months, or even years later—meaning that an abusive user can inflict severe privacy violations, harassment, or physical harm long before an internal auditor notices a statistical anomaly.


Implications: The Delicate Balance Between Public Safety and Privacy

The Brandy Almany scandal in Sumter County is much more than a localized human interest story about a messy domestic dispute; it is a microcosm of a national crisis concerning digital rights, municipal surveillance, and institutional oversight.

1. The Illusion of Internal Ethics as a Safeguard

As AI-driven analytics, facial recognition, and automated tracking networks proliferate across American municipalities, the safeguard protecting ordinary citizens from constant government tracking often boils down to a single variable: the personal ethics of an individual clerk, dispatcher, or detective. When those ethics fail, the institutional safeguards frequently prove illusory. If a detective can bypass database filters by typing in a dummy case number, the system is fundamentally broken.

2. The Normalization of Mass Surveillance

The expansion of private-public partnerships in policing—such as police departments utilizing private networks like Flock Safety—blurs the line between public safety and commercial mass surveillance. When private corporations amass comprehensive databases of citizens’ physical locations, the legal protections governing these datasets are often far weaker than those protecting traditional wiretaps or physical searches. Scandals like the one in Sumter County prove that these massive data lakes are inherently attractive targets for abuse, not just by external hackers, but by internal insiders.

3. The Urgent Need for "Zero Trust" Architectures

The events in Florida have reignited a fierce debate among legal scholars, privacy advocates, and technologists regarding the future of police database security. Key recommendations emerging from the crisis include:

  • Real-Time Anomaly Detection: Implementing artificial intelligence within police databases to flag suspicious queries instantly, rather than waiting for periodic human audits.
  • Two-Party Authorization: Requiring supervisory approval or multi-factor cross-referencing before an officer can access high-resolution location history or automated license plate reader logs.
  • Strict Data Minimization: Limiting how long private-public partnerships can retain the location data of non-suspect citizens, thereby reducing the pool of available data should an insider go rogue.
